Lemon oil, grapefruit zest and white peach cut through the nose, followed by gunflint, crushed stone, fennel, fresh herbs and a cool smoky edge. It is not loud or tropical; it is taut, intense and unmistakably mineral, with the kind of precision that has made Silex one of the Loires most sought after white wines.
